ClassesAt times California requires participation in, or the completion of, a class before it will reinstate a driving privilege.An alcohol class is required whenever anyone has a conviction for a DUI, which is commonly referred to as drunk driving. Classes can be from a few months to several years in duration. The most common problem stems from the failure to complete an 18 month program. If a person has at least two DUIs within a 10 year period, he or she must complete the program in order to reinstate full privileges. In some circumstances a restricted or partial license can be obtained while the class is in progress. Usually this restriction is limited to a vehicle with an interlock device. The driver must blow into the device and if alcohol is detected the device will not allow the vehicle to operate.
